2. Inserting the sump
Insert the sump in the excavation with suitable hoisting
gear and align it horizontally and vertically.
3. Connecting the inlet
Insert the gasket into the inlet socket and slide the DN
150 (DN/0D 160) KGU inlet pipe into the socket.
4. Connecting the pressure pipe
Connect the DN 32 PVC or PE pressure pipe 1 1/4" to the
discharge connection with a screw joint or sleeve.
Quick release couplings with female thread:
1 1/4" x ø40, DN32 (Mat.no JP44796)
1 1/4" x ø50, DN40 (Mat.no JP44797)
1 1/4" x ø63, DN50 (Mat.no JP44798)

5. Connection of venting and cable pipe
Cut off and deburr the DN 100 pipe sockets at the cut-
off point. Using a push-on or slip-on socket pipe (to be
provided by the customer), connect up the connecting
pipes, the pipe between house and sump or equivalent
tubing material with a smooth interior surface.
NOTICE! Please lay both pipes to the pump chamber
with a constant gradient (approx. 3%).
6. Filling in the excavated hole
NOTICE! Top soil, clay, other cohesive soils and the ex-
cavated soil are not generally suitable for filling in the
excavated hole.
Please use non-cohesive soil with a grain size of 2 to 32
mm, without sharp and sharp-edged constituents, as
filling material.
Fill in layers of 30 cm at a time and compact the soil to
97% D.

NOTICE! The sump and the optional sump extension
must not be weighted on one side only during the filling
and compacting process.
7. Installation of the sump extension
(accessory)
Install the sump extension as described in the instruc-
tions supplied.
After this, continue filling in the excavated hole. If the
upper flanged area cannot be compacted to 97% D
then suitable measures must be taken (such as filling
lean concrete under the flanged area) to prevent the
sump from subsiding.
8. Installation of the cover (accessory)
Please level out any unevenness in the concrete cover
seating using cement mortar. In addition, fill the gap
between the chamber neck and the cover with cement
mortar. This is particularly important to prevent any dis-
placement from occurring.
